In conjunction with Trunk’s defense of police officers from charges of racism, posted below, here is George Will on the dramatic success of policing in the past decade. Will cites Heather Mac Donald who, along with Trunk, has been at the forefront of exploding the myth of pervasive racial profiling. He quotes Mac Donald’s warning that “if the police are now to be accused of racism every time they go where the crime is, that’s the end of public safety.” And, Will adds, the end of “the urban renaissance that owes much to more intelligent policing.”
